Emergency Notice
Content Type Details
- ID: 127
- Name: Emergency Notice
- Description: Create an Emergency Alert. To be used for temporary urgent alerts. Add to section Home » Emergency Notices
- Minimum user level: Administrator
- Use with Page Layouts: N/A

Examples
Where an Emergency Notice is required, add content to section Home > Emergency Notices using the Emergency Notice Content Type. This allows the user to enter a Title, Description, and the type of notice (Emergency, Warning, Notice), which will change the color of the notice e.g., Emergency orange, Warning yellow, Notice light blue. Emergency notices cannot be dismissed.

The Instant Publish Listener is configured at System Administration > System settings > Preview & publish to automatically publish pages that use the Emergency Notice Content Type. This means that when a notice is added, the section will automatically publish, and the alert will appear on all pages of the website – no separate publish action is required.
Use the Emergency Notice when an message needs to be displayed across the whole site quickly for a short period of time. For longer term, less urgent messages use the Site Wide Notice content type.
